✿Checklist✿ Why Can Orthodontic Treatment Worsen Pronunciation?

First, we need to consider why pronunciation becomes uncomfortable after orthodontic treatment,

don't we?!

First. When orthodontic appliances restrict the movement of the jaw, lips, and tongue

When practicing pronunciation,

people often say that you should move your jaw, lips, and tongue widely.

In fact, for clear pronunciation,

it is important to use the structures inside the mouth naturally and freely.

But what happens when you move your jaw and lips widely while wearing wire braces?

The inside of the lips can be rubbed by the wires and become injured,

and with lingual braces, discomfort can occur whenever the tongue touches them.

When this irritation is repeated,

you may unknowingly open your mouth less,

move your tongue less,

and develop habits intended to get through pronunciation without discomfort.

The problem is that this may not end as temporary discomfort

but can gradually become ingrained as a speaking habit.

Second. When the way the teeth meet changes due to orthodontic treatment

Orthodontic treatment moves the teeth.

As the alignment changes and the bite adjusts,

the path through which air escapes inside the mouth

or the position where the tongue touches may differ from before.

Especially when tiny gaps form between the teeth

or while you are still adjusting to changes in the bite,

your pronunciation may feel breathy or blurred.

These changes can temporarily appear during the intermediate stages while the teeth are moving.

Third. When the temporomandibular joint becomes sensitive after orthodontic treatment

The temporomandibular joint

is continually used

when opening and closing the mouth,

chewing,

and speaking.

If the joint becomes sensitive during orthodontic treatment

or an existing temporomandibular joint problem becomes apparent,

the range of mouth opening may decrease

and jaw movement may become unnatural while speaking.

As a result, pronunciation may sound unclear or constricted.

There are other factors as well

The habit of tensing the lips to hide the orthodontic appliance

Cases where the tongue takes time to adapt to its position with the changed bite

The development of a habit of tensing the jaw due to changes in chewing force

As you can see, pronunciation problems cannot be explained simply

by one reason: that the appliance makes it difficult to speak.

Several factors may overlap and work together!!!

✿Checklist✿ Can Orthodontic Treatment Actually Improve Pronunciation?

That said,

not all orthodontic treatment worsens pronunciation.

In fact, there are cases where pronunciation becomes

clearer through orthodontic treatment.

Typically,

when there was already a problem with the bite itself,

such as an underbite, open bite, or deep bite,

pronunciation may improve as the teeth move into their proper positions

and the tongue's contact position and airflow become more stable.

In other words, it cannot be concluded that orthodontic pronunciation problems will inevitably occur.

For some people,

orthodontic treatment may instead help reduce pronunciation problems!

What matters is the condition of your bite and tooth alignment,

as well as how the orthodontic treatment is carried out.

✿Checklist✿ Recommended Methods for Orthodontics and Pronunciation

Then,

what kind of orthodontic treatment should people who are worried about pronunciation consider starting?

First. Consider clear aligners

If one of the main reasons pronunciation becomes unclear is

irritation that causes injuries to the lips and tongue

and the resulting restriction of movement,

clear aligners may be much more comfortable than wire braces.

Because clear aligners do not have protruding structures like wires or brackets,

the inside of the lips is less likely to be rubbed

and there is relatively less irritation when the tongue touches them.

This can also reduce the burden when moving your mouth,

and may somewhat lessen the feeling of having a foreign object while speaking.

You may be concerned that clear aligners might not provide sufficient orthodontic results,

but these days their range of use has expanded enough to treat various types of malocclusion.
